Thanks Andy and for all the likes.

It was all straight from the box except for some etch seat belts. The kit decals were excellent.  Apart from the wing issue it was fairly straight forward. Just have to be careful with fitting the cockpit section as the location points are a bit airy fairy.

The ICM paint scheme instructions show red bands on the nose and spinner. That's incorrect for June '44, so I ignored those.

Only problem with photography in strong sunlight is that it accentuates the tiniest of defects which were unnoticeable under artificial light.
